Tender description

High Speed Confocal Imaging Platform for Confocal, laser-based wide-field, TIRF and single molecule localisation imaging. Multi-modal imaging platform, reusing a Nikon TiE body, perfect focus system and automatic scanning stage, 20, 40, 60 and 100X objectives, capable of: — Imaging samples which are 800µm through to 50nm; — Imaging at speed in high resolution (pixel size 6,5µm or 13µm) and high sensitivity modes; — Imaging biological samples at 9fps, full frame at high sensitivity mode and 2fps in high resolution modes, for all magnifications on the system; — Achieving speeds of up to 400fps; — Imaging Confetti, Zebrabow or Brainbow type Optogenetic reporters in-live tissue; — Simultaneous acquisition of 2 fluorescent labels to separate cameras for Ratiometric analysis for Fucci photocovertable probes; — Image 6 fluorescent channels separately; — Single molecule localisation microscope (PALM / STORM) in 3D or single molecule / TIRF imaging; — 3D live cell imaging.
